Rebekah
The wife of Isaac and the mother of Esau and Jacob. Her story is found in the Book of Genesis in the Bible.

Rebekah favored Jacob and helped him to get Isaac's birthright blessing. This angered Esau very much, as he was the oldest of the twin brothers and by rights he should have recieved Isaac's birthright blessing. Esau then tried to kill Jacob, but Rebekah intervened and saved him. Rebekah was buried in the Cave of the Patriarchs, along with her husband, Isaac. Also buried there were her husband's parents, Abraham and Sarah, plus her son, Jacob and his wife, Leah.
